Former presidential candidate of the Labour Party, Peter Obi, has accused the Federal Government of allegedly overseeing the fabrication of laws following the 2026 national budget presentation.
In a statement titled “Migrating from Padded Budgets to Forged Laws,” posted on his X handle on Saturday, Obi warned that the move endangers constitutional governance and erodes public trust.
Obi alleged that there were discrepancies between documents passed by the National Assembly and those eventually published and enforced by the executive.
According to him, the country’s national shame continues to unfold, evident in the decisions made by leaders, even at the highest levels of government.
President Bola Tinubu on Friday presented the 2026 budget proposal before a joint session of the National Assembly.
